In the Republican primary, Ashcroft defeated Marc Perkel.
In the general election, Ashcroft faced a challenge from Governor Mel Carnahan.
In the midst of a tight race, Carnahan died in an airplane crash two weeks prior to the election.
Ashcroft suspended all campaigning after the plane crash in light of the tragedy.
Carnahan's name remained on the ballot because of Missouri state election laws.
Lieutenant Governor Roger Wilson became governor upon Carnahan's death.
Wilson said that should Carnahan be elected, he would like to appoint his widow, Jean Carnahan, to serve in her husband's place ; Mrs. Carnahan announced that, in accordance with what her husband would have wanted, she would serve in the Senate if he won the election.
Following these developments, Ashcroft resumed campaigning.
